【0001】
【発明の属する技術分野】
本発明は、壜体の口筒に組付けられ、内容液の注出口を開設したキャップ本体に、蓋体をヒンジ結合して構成したヒンジキャップに関するものである。
【0002】
【従来の技術】
例えば、ドレッシングやめんつゆ等の内容液を収納する壜体の口筒に密に組付けられるこの種のヒンジキャップは、通常、内容液の注出口を形成する注出筒をキャップ本体に立設し、このキャップ本体にヒンジ結合した蓋体の頂壁内面に、キャップ本体の注出筒に嵌脱して注出口を開閉する栓筒片を突設して構成されている。
【0003】
【発明が解決しようとする課題】
ところで、この種のヒンジキャップにあっては、内容液の種類によっては、内容液の注出に際し、蓋体を閉じた状態で壜体を振って内容液をよく撹拌してから注出する必要があるが、この撹拌動作により内容液が蓋体の頂壁内面に付着するため、注出時に壜体を傾けた際に、この蓋体に付着した内容液が垂れて、壜体の外面や周辺を汚すことがある、と云う問題があった。
【0004】
そこで、本発明は、上記した従来技術における問題点を解消すべく創案されたもので、壜体の撹拌等によりヒンジキャップの蓋体内面に付着した内容液を、壜体内に回収することを技術的課題とし、もって注出時における液垂れを防止し、壜体の外面や周辺を汚すことなく、良好かつ円滑に注出できるようにしたヒンジキャップを提供することを目的とする。
【0005】
【課題を解決するための手段】
上記技術的課題を解決する本発明の内、請求項1記載の発明の手段は、
壜体口筒に密に組付き、内容液の注出口を形成する注出筒とその外側にシール筒片とをそれぞれ立設したキャップ本体を有すること、
このキャップ本体の後端にヒンジを介して連結され、頂壁の内面に、閉蓋時にキャップ本体のシール筒片に密嵌入する栓筒を垂下設した蓋体を有すること、
蓋体の栓筒の後端部の内面側部分を下方へ延設して樋片を形成すること、
キャップ本体の注出筒の後端部に、開蓋時に蓋体の樋片が進入可能な縦孔を開設し、かつこの縦孔の上端に、開蓋時に樋片の一部が係止して、蓋体を所定の前傾姿勢に保持する係止部を設けること、
にある。
【0006】
壜体の注出使用時において、壜体を振っての内容液の撹拌や壜体の持ち運び等によって、内容液がヒンジキャップの蓋体の頂壁内面に付着することがある。
【0007】
かかる場合において、内溶液の注出のために、ヒンジキャップの蓋体を開放すると、樋片も回動して注出筒の縦孔内に進入し、その上端の係止部に係止するため、蓋体は直立よりも前傾した所定の位置で停止し、この姿勢が保持される。
【0008】
そのため、蓋体の頂壁内面に付着している内容液は流下して、栓筒および樋片の内面に案内されて樋片の先端から注出筒内を落下し、壜体内に速やかに回収される。
【0009】
請求項2記載の発明は、請求項1記載の発明の構成に、縦孔上端の係止部を、開蓋時に樋片の先端部上端が当接、係止する、縦孔の各対向面に設けた係止突部で構成した、ことを加えたものである。
【0010】
この請求項2記載の発明においては、単純な突片構造の係止突部で、縦孔上端の係止部を構成したので、この係止部の構造がきわめて簡単なものとなる。
【0011】
請求項3記載の発明は、請求項1記載の発明の構成に、縦孔上端の係止部を、開蓋時に樋片の先端部が係止する溝が間に形成される、縦孔の各対向面に設けた一対の係止突部で構成した、ことを加えたものである。
【0012】
この請求項3記載の発明においては、縦孔上端の係止部に対する樋片先端部の係止による蓋体の所定の前傾姿勢が、開閉方向に妄りに変化することなく、安定して保持される。
【0013】
【発明の実施の形態】
以下、本発明の一実施例を、図面を参照しながら説明する。
図1〜図3は、本発明の第一実施例を示したもので、ヒンジキャップは、壜体口筒21に組付くキャップ本体1と、このキャップ本体1の後端にヒンジ20を介して連結された蓋体13とから構成されている。
【0014】
キャップ本体1は、壜体口筒21の外周に嵌着する組付き筒2の上端内方に、頂壁3を介して、蓋体13の周壁15が係脱可能に外嵌する嵌合筒4を立設すると共に、嵌合筒4の上端内縁に、内方へ上り勾配に形成された肉薄のシール筒片5が連設されている。
【0015】
また、頂壁3の内端には、壜体口筒21に嵌入する嵌入筒6が垂下設されていると共に、この嵌入筒6の内方に、後方へ下り勾配に形成されたテーパ壁7が連設されており、さらにこのテーパ壁7の内端に、注出口を形成する注出筒8が、連設されている。
【0016】
キャップ本体1の注出口の底面は、破断溝10の内側部分を除去壁部11とした口壁9で閉塞されており、この除去壁部11は、その上面に一体設されたプルリング12を使用時に引き上げることにより、破断溝10部分で破断されて除去される(図2参照)。
【0017】
蓋体13の二段状に形成された頂壁14の内面には、閉蓋時にシール筒片5に密嵌入する栓筒16が垂下設されていると共に、この栓筒16の肉厚に成形された後端部には、その内面側部分を下方へ延長した形態で、円弧溝状の樋片17が連設されている。
【0018】
キャップ本体1の注出筒8の後端には、開蓋時に蓋体13の樋片17が進入可能な幅を有する縦孔18が上下方向に開設されていると共に、この縦孔18の上端部の各対向面には、樋片17の先端部上端が当接、係止して、蓋体13を直立よりもやや前傾した姿勢に保持すべく、係止部19を構成する係止突部19aが設けてある(図2、図3参照)。
【0019】
図4は、本発明の第二実施例を示したもので、縦孔18の係止部19を、樋片17の先端部が係止する溝が間に形成される一対の係止突部19a、19bで構成し、この係止による蓋体13の所定の前傾姿勢保持を、開閉方向に妄りに変化することなく、安定して達成維持するようにしたものである。
【0020】
【発明の効果】
本発明は、上記した構成となっているので、以下に示す効果を奏する。
請求項1記載の発明にあっては、使用時において蓋体を開放すると、蓋体は所定の前傾位置で停止し、その姿勢が保持されるので、蓋体の頂壁内面に付着している内容液は流下して、栓筒および樋片の内面に案内されて樋片の先端から注出筒内を落下し、壜体内に速やかに回収される。
【0021】
従って、壜体を前傾させての内容液注出時において、蓋体内面に付着した内容液の液垂れにより、壜体の外面や、周辺を汚すことなく、良好かつ円滑に注出を行なうことができる。
【0022】
請求項2記載の発明にあっては、キャップ本体の縦孔上端の係止部を、きわめて簡単な構造で構成することができる。
【0023】
請求項3記載の発明にあっては、キャップ本体の縦孔上端の係止部を、簡単な構造で構成することができると共に、蓋体の所定の前傾姿勢を、開閉両方向に妄りに変位しないように、安定して保持するので、良好な使用状態を得ることができる。

[0001]
BACKGROUND OF THE INVENTION
The present invention relates to a hinge cap constructed by assembling a lid body to a cap main body that is assembled to a mouthpiece of a casing and has a pouring outlet for contents liquid.
[0002]
[Prior art]
For example, this type of hinge cap, which is tightly assembled to the casing tube that contains the content liquid such as dressing and noodle soup, usually has a pouring cylinder that forms the pouring port for the content liquid standing on the cap body. In addition, a plug cylinder piece that fits and removes from the extraction cylinder of the cap body and opens and closes the outlet is formed on the inner surface of the top wall of the lid body hinged to the cap body.
[0003]
[Problems to be solved by the invention]
By the way, in this kind of hinge cap, depending on the type of the content liquid, when the content liquid is poured out, it is necessary to shake out the content liquid with the lid closed, and then pour out the content liquid. However, since the content liquid adheres to the inner surface of the top wall of the lid by this stirring operation, when the casing is tilted during pouring, the content liquid adhering to the lid drops, and the outer surface of the casing There was a problem that the surroundings could be soiled.
[0004]
Therefore, the present invention was devised to solve the above-described problems in the prior art, and a technique for recovering the content liquid adhering to the inner surface of the lid of the hinge cap by stirring the casing or the like into the casing. An object of the present invention is to provide a hinge cap that prevents liquid dripping at the time of pouring and that can be smoothly and smoothly poured without contaminating the outer surface and the periphery of the housing.
[0005]
[Means for Solving the Problems]
Among the present invention for solving the above technical problems, the means of the invention according to claim 1 is:
Having a cap body that is closely assembled to the housing mouth tube and that has a pouring tube that forms a pouring port for the content liquid and a seal tube piece on the outside thereof;
It is connected to the rear end of the cap body via a hinge, and has a lid body on the inner surface of the top wall that hangs down a plug cylinder that fits tightly into the seal cylinder piece of the cap body when the lid is closed.
Extending the inner surface side part of the rear end of the plug barrel of the lid downward to form a flange piece;
A vertical hole is opened at the rear end of the dispensing cylinder of the cap body so that the lid piece can enter when the lid is opened, and a part of the hook piece is locked at the upper end of the vertical hole when the lid is opened. Providing a locking portion for holding the lid in a predetermined forward tilting posture,
It is in.
[0006]
When the casing is poured out, the contents liquid may adhere to the inner surface of the top wall of the lid of the hinge cap due to stirring of the contents liquid by shaking the casing or carrying the casing.
[0007]
In such a case, when the lid of the hinge cap is opened for pouring out the internal solution, the hook piece also rotates and enters the vertical hole of the pouring cylinder, and is locked to the locking portion at the upper end thereof. Therefore, the lid body stops at a predetermined position inclined forward from the upright position, and this posture is maintained.
[0008]
Therefore, the content liquid adhering to the inner surface of the top wall of the lid flows down, is guided by the inner surfaces of the stopper tube and the hook piece, falls from the tip of the hook piece, falls into the dispensing tube, and is quickly collected in the housing body. Is done.
[0009]
According to a second aspect of the present invention, in the configuration of the first aspect, each of the opposing surfaces of the vertical hole, wherein the upper end of the vertical hole abuts and engages with the upper end of the vertical hole when the lid is opened. This is made up of the locking projections provided in the above.
[0010]
According to the second aspect of the present invention, since the locking portion at the upper end of the vertical hole is configured by the locking protrusion having a simple protruding piece structure, the structure of the locking portion is very simple.
[0011]
According to a third aspect of the present invention, in the configuration of the first aspect of the present invention, the vertical hole upper end is formed with a groove formed between the upper end of the vertical hole and the groove that the front end of the collar piece engages when the lid is opened. It is configured by a pair of locking projections provided on each facing surface.
[0012]
In the invention according to claim 3, the predetermined forward tilting posture of the lid body by the locking of the tip of the collar piece with respect to the locking portion of the upper end of the vertical hole is stably held without changing in the open / close direction. Is done.
[0013]
DETAILED DESCRIPTION OF THE INVENTION
Hereinafter, an embodiment of the present invention will be described with reference to the drawings.
1 to 3 show a first embodiment of the present invention. A hinge cap is assembled to a cap body 1 that is assembled to a housing mouth tube 21, and a hinge 20 is attached to the rear end of the cap body 1. It is comprised from the lid | cover body 13 connected.
[0014]
The cap main body 1 is a fitting cylinder in which the peripheral wall 15 of the lid 13 is externally detachably fitted to the inner side of the upper end of the assembled cylinder 2 fitted to the outer periphery of the casing mouth cylinder 21 via the top wall 3. 4, and a thin seal cylinder piece 5 formed in an upward inward gradient is connected to the inner edge of the upper end of the fitting cylinder 4.
[0015]
In addition, an insertion tube 6 that is fitted into the housing mouth tube 21 is suspended from the inner end of the top wall 3, and a tapered wall 7 that is formed in a downwardly descending direction inside the insertion tube 6. Are continuously provided, and a pouring cylinder 8 forming a spout is continuously provided at the inner end of the tapered wall 7.
[0016]
The bottom surface of the spout of the cap body 1 is closed by a mouth wall 9 having an inner portion of the breaking groove 10 as a removal wall portion 11, and this removal wall portion 11 uses a pull ring 12 integrally provided on the upper surface. By pulling up occasionally, it is broken and removed at the breaking groove 10 (see FIG. 2).
[0017]
On the inner surface of the top wall 14 formed in a two-stage shape of the lid 13, a plug cylinder 16 that is tightly fitted into the seal cylinder piece 5 when the lid is closed is suspended, and the plug cylinder 16 is formed to have a wall thickness. An arc-shaped groove-shaped flange piece 17 is continuously provided at the rear end portion in such a form that its inner surface side portion extends downward.
[0018]
At the rear end of the pouring cylinder 8 of the cap body 1, a vertical hole 18 having a width in which the flange 17 of the lid 13 can enter when the lid is opened is opened in the vertical direction. The upper end of the flange 17 abuts and engages with each opposing surface of the part, and the engagement part 19 is configured to hold the lid 13 in a posture slightly inclined forward rather than upright. A protrusion 19a is provided (see FIGS. 2 and 3).
[0019]
FIG. 4 shows a second embodiment of the present invention, in which a pair of locking projections are formed between the locking portion 19 of the vertical hole 18 and a groove in which the tip of the flange piece 17 is locked. It is configured by 19a and 19b, and the predetermined forward tilt posture holding of the lid body 13 by this locking is stably achieved and maintained without changing to the open / close direction.
[0020]
【The invention's effect】
Since the present invention has the above-described configuration, the following effects can be obtained.
In the first aspect of the invention, when the lid is opened during use, the lid stops at a predetermined forward tilt position, and its posture is maintained, so that it adheres to the inner surface of the top wall of the lid. The liquid content flows down, is guided to the inner surfaces of the plug cylinder and the hook piece, falls from the tip of the hook piece, and is quickly collected in the casing.
[0021]
Therefore, when the content liquid is poured out with the casing tilted forward, the content liquid adhering to the inner surface of the lid is dripped well and smoothly without contaminating the outer surface and the periphery of the casing. be able to.
[0022]
In the invention according to claim 2, the locking portion at the upper end of the vertical hole of the cap body can be configured with a very simple structure.
[0023]
In the invention according to claim 3, the engaging portion of the upper end of the vertical hole of the cap body can be configured with a simple structure, and the predetermined forward tilting posture of the lid body is displaced in both directions of opening and closing. Since it hold | maintains stably so that it may not, a favorable use condition can be obtained.
